The French term for comic book is “bandes dessinées”, which is often abbreviated to “BD”.
In France and other Francophone countries, bandes dessinées refers not only to comic books but also to graphic novels and illustrated stories. The term itself translates to “drawn strips,” highlighting the visual nature of these art forms.
For example, if you were in a bookstore in Paris looking for comic books, you would look for the section labeled bandes dessinées. The cultural impact of comics in French-speaking regions is significant, with many classic series and characters that have become iconic.
